There is scratches in the cylinder on the exhaust side... probably aluminum from the piston. Do not hone the cylinder, it's plated! Use maratic acid and red scotbrite pad to remove and deglaze cylinder bore. Then wash with plenty of soap and water. Clean power valve. You may have a warped cylinder head that's why coolant was leaking by head gasket. Sand cylinder head on flat surface. Clean carb, Check jets in carburetor and put back to stock jetting. Pull flywheel and clean ignition with contact cleaner and check crank seal, you may want to replace the seal. If it's dirty in there it can cause weak spark. The piston overheated by the exhaust bridge causing the piston ring to get stuck due to the lack of oiling holes on the piston, when you get an after market piston you usually have to drill those 2 small holes on the piston where it sits behind that exhaust bridge so when the piston goes up the oil gas mix from the crank case can cool the exhaust bridge on the cylinder so it doesn't over heat the piston ring land causing your exact problem, whoever re built the engine before you did not drill those holes causing that failure
The wiesco piston instructions on the kit you want to get will have those instructions in the piston box on a green piece of paper on how to properly drill those holes so you don't damage the piston

@@landong2120 Turn the air screw all the way in until it seats lightly...then turn it out two turns, thus is a normal staring point. Start the bike with the choke on...allow it to warm up a little then turn the choke down to half...and adjust your idle screw to what seems like a normal speed. Turn the choke off...if the bike starts to die, crank up the idle screw a bit, if it is too fast turn it back down, then turn the choke back off...continue this until the bike stays running with the choke off. Then go back to the air screw and adjust it up and down to figure out where the bike runs best. Then readjust the idle screw and give the bike a rip...report back to us the results.
